Taiwanese singer Judy Ongg makes her Singapore debut next week with a concert date as part of her world tour.

The international singer, who has also made a successful foray into film and stage acting, will perform at the Singapore Indoor Stadium on Monday October 24th at 20:00 (local time).

Known as one of the Three Treasures of Taiwan along with baseball sensation Sadaharu Oh and chess champion Lin Hai-feng, Ongg will be performing a range of hit songs from her repertoire including classics in five languages - Mandarin, English, Japanese, Hokkien and Cantonese.

Ongg, whose illustrious career spans five decades, is known for her varied and cosmopolitan fan base, which is a testament to her own diverse background.

Highlights of her career include winning the Best Actress in a Leading Role accolade in the Golden Horse Awards and the Special Performance Award at the Asian Film Festival.

Ongg's 1979 smash hit Miserarete sold two million copies and holds the all-time record in Japan for selling 100,000 copies in a single day.
